The NUS International Undergraduate Scholarship is designed to attract and support top-tier talent from around the world. It’s not a partial subsidy or a small stipend; it’s a full-ride investment in your future. The financial package is truly comprehensive, covering all major expenses.
Specifically, you receive 100% coverage of the subsidized undergraduate tuition fees, which is the single biggest burden removed from your plate. Beyond tuition, scholars receive an annual allowance of S$5,800, approximately $4,200 USD, to cover daily expenses, an additional S$5,000 annually toward hostel or residential college fees, and a one-time grant of S$1,750 upon enrollment to ensure you have the necessary technology for your studies. This is a complete financial solution.
How the Scholarship Works
The scholarship is tied to the MOE Tuition Grant, which requires all recipients—international students included—to sign a 3-year service bond, often called a "work waiver". This bond requires you to work for a Singapore-registered company for three years immediately after graduation. Far from being a hindrance, this requirement is a massive advantage: it immediately provides international graduates with three years of high-value work experience in one of the world's most stable and rapidly growing economies, effectively launching their global careers right after graduation.

The Value of an NUS Degree
Data shows the immediate value: According to recent Graduate Employment Surveys, NUS graduates enjoy high employability, with over 90% securing employment within six months of graduation, and often commanding median starting salaries among the highest in the region.
Whether you’re interested in engineering, computer science, law, or business, your education will be framed by global best practices. NUS has robust exchange and collaboration programs with elite universities worldwide, ensuring you get the global exposure that employers demand. Furthermore, Singapore’s tech and finance sectors are booming, offering students unparalleled access to internships and research positions that often lead directly to full-time employment.

The most exciting part about applying for this scholarship is the simplification of the process. To be eligible, you must be an exceptional student with: Outstanding High School Results, your academic record is the foundation, and a Strong Leadership & CCA Record, as the NUS seeks well-rounded individuals who demonstrate leadership potential and actively contribute to their community.
A Bonus Tip for College Applications
The Golden Tip: No Separate Application! Unlike many US and European scholarships that require extensive, separate essays and forms, your application for undergraduate admission to NUS automatically serves as your application for the scholarship. You must simply indicate your interest in a scholarship during the admission process. The selection committee will then shortlist candidates based on the strength of their application. If you are invited for a selection interview, which is typically from January to July, you know you are a top contender.
